Naira Scarcity: Worsening Crunch Forces Banks To Ration Cash Across The Counter by chymer(m): 8:38am On Jan 08
Recent developments in the financial sector reveal a deepening crisis as the scarcity of Naira notes persists, leading banks to ration cash across counter transactions.


Despite the Central Bank of Nigeria's (CBN) efforts to alleviate the situation by temporarily suspending charges for cash withdrawals above regulatory limits, the shortage of currency notes nationwide continues to intensify, even post-Yuletide season.


Financial Vanguard's investigation uncovered that banks nationwide are restricting both over-the-counter withdrawals and Automated Teller Machine (ATM) transactions.


Concurrently, Point of Sale (PoS) operators have exploited the situation by increasing transaction fees by no less than 100%.


While the CBN had recently suspended charges for cash withdrawals above regulatory limits, the practical application falls short, with banks setting withdrawal limits considerably below the stipulated caps for both individuals and corporate account holders.
